How to Conduct a Las Vegas Warrant Search


Online Resources

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department Website

One of the most reliable sources for conducting a warrant search in Las Vegas is the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department (LVMPD) website. The LVMPD maintains an online database that allows you to search for active warrants in the area. Simply enter the required information, such as the individual's name and date of birth, to see if there are any outstanding warrants.

Clark County Courts

Another valuable online resource for Las Vegas warrant searches is the Clark County courts website. The court system maintains records of active warrants issued by the county, which can be accessed through their online portal. Just like with the LVMPD website, you will need to provide the individual's name and date of birth to search for warrants.

Third-Party Websites

While official government websites are the most reliable sources for warrant searches, there are third-party websites that also aggregate warrant information. Keep in mind that these websites might not always be up-to-date or accurate, so it's essential to verify any information found on these platforms with official sources.

In-Person Inquiries

Police Stations

If you prefer to conduct your warrant search in person, you can visit your local police station and request information on any outstanding warrants. Be prepared to provide identification and relevant personal details for the individual you are inquiring about.

Courthouses

You can also visit a courthouse in person to request information on active warrants. The court clerk's office will be able to assist you in locating any warrant records associated with an individual's name and date of birth.

Tips for a Successful Warrant Search

  • Always use accurate and complete information when conducting a search, including the individual's full name and date of birth.
  • Verify any information found on third-party websites with official sources to ensure accuracy.
  • Remember that online databases may not be updated in real-time, so there might be a slight delay in the information displayed. 

Legal Considerations for Warrant Searches in Las Vegas


A. Privacy Concerns

While conducting a warrant search, it's essential to be aware of privacy concerns and ensure that you're accessing information legally and ethically. Respect the privacy of the individual you're searching for, and avoid sharing any sensitive information with unauthorized parties.

B. Accuracy of Information

Although official databases and websites strive to maintain accurate and up-to-date information, there might be occasional discrepancies or delays in updating records. Always verify the information you find during a warrant search and consult with a legal professional if necessary.

C. How to Handle Discovered Warrants

If your warrant search uncovers an active warrant, it's crucial to take immediate action. Consult with an attorney to understand your options and the best course of action for resolving the warrant. Ignoring a discovered warrant can lead to further legal complications and penalties.
